CD4
(countable, uncountable, immunology) A glycoprotein found on the surface of helper T cells and several other types of immune cells. / (countable, immunology) A CD4+ helper T cell.
CD40
a costimulatory protein found on antigen presenting cells and required for their activation by CD154 of T_H cells, with deficiency of CD40 possibly leading to hyper-IgM syndrome type 3.
CD42
a factor on platelets that helps bind von Willebrand factor, hence facilitating platelet adhesion and plug formation at sites of vascular injury.
CD46
a membrane protein acting as an inhibitory complement receptor, being port-of-access for measles, human herpesvirus-6 and Neisseria.
CD43
a transmembrane cell-surface sialoglycoprotein on certain immune cells, defective in Wiskott-Aldrich syndrome
CD45
enzyme involved in the regulation of signal transduction in hematopoiesis; used histologically to differentiate between lymphomas and carcinomas
